Quote:
Each click pays "a percentage" (whatever that is) of the bid value for the link. There are [imo stupid] people who bid upwords of $10 a click for certain keywords, so you could theoretically make a killing from a single click. But that's uncommon, and you'll generally make much less than 25 cents a click.

The minimum one can bid is 5c, and the minimum one can get is 3c. The maximum bid, officially declared, is about $50. And there are people that go for it. The reason for such "crazy" bids is in the bid system itself. Some ads simply do not show up if under the bar. Google AdWords seems to be the most intelligent ad system ever contrived.

You should never divulge specific information about what you make with Adsense. Get caught doing it and the Google police will terminate your account.
What you make off of each click is solely dependent on what the advertisers (Adwords subscribers) are willing to bid on the key word. Personally, I think the Adsense program is top notch. Not only are the ads very relevant to the page’s content they are displayed on, they have a “classy” look to them in my opinion. No flashing images or obnoxious displays, just relevant ads based on you page’s content. I’ve also been very impressed with how quickly Google pays out. I’ve been with other similar programs that take months to pay out even when you’ve reached the minimum payout amount. Google on the other hand is always right on schedule with quick, accurate payments.
